Transaction debc88d83f64ce2169755d16a7af4bc52ad2c5d7d72175edc05fd4d34ba6993c
1 Input
1 Output
-
debc88d83f64ce2169755d16a7af4bc52ad2c5d7d72175edc05fd4d34ba6993c:0
- value
- 1380915
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b9fb48e2d19323ec7b8dfec71148e2032806edf
- address
- bc1qew0mfr3dryera3acmlk8z9ywyqegqmkln376lm